María Cielos. Singer-songwriter, folk; Barcelona. Perenne Pilar. María Cielos is a Catalan singer-songwriter who returned to her native country after living in Rwanda for almost eight years. Her first album, Perenne Pilar, released in January 2025 on the Microscopi label, is a meticulous work in which mature poetic language intertwines with folklore, indie-folk and singer-songwriter music, incorporating influences from traditional Rwandan music and the emotional intensity we recognise in flamenco. Featuring Rwandan and Catalan artists, Perenne Pilar tells, with honesty, passion and movement, the human experience of living and the forces that drive us through life.
